Output 173069bb9f123db6539b0455a2366d028a499efb58086bf650b8015b45c09c77:1

value
254195429
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b2231dfe18046aaacfc8e57bfb208d814ab9366 OP_EQUALVERIFY OP_CHECKSIG
address
17rGeHYPoj5U3zL88Ti1DYcsVo8DSLSiAw
transaction
173069bb9f123db6539b0455a2366d028a499efb58086bf650b8015b45c09c77
confirmations
594146
spent
true